Welcome to our band family Mr. Garrison!
We are excited to share that Mr. Preston Garrison will be joining the Seven Lakes Band as our new Assistant Band Director!
Mr. Garrison brings a strong background in music education, performance, and student leadership development. A graduate of the University of North Texas, he performed as a horn player in a wide range of ensembles, including Wind Orchestra, Wind Ensemble, Green Brigade Marching Band, Brass Band, Jazz Strings, Horn Choir, Chamber Ensembles, and Steel Pan Band.
Prior to Seven Lakes, Mr. Garrison worked as a field technician at Coppell High School and Vines High School, where he specialized in brass instruction, marching fundamentals, and sectional leadership.
He completed his student teaching at Panther Creek High School and Wilkinson Middle School in Frisco, TX, where he assisted with the marching band, taught beginning brass and woodwinds, and helped support Panther Creek’s UIL 4A Area Championship and Bronze Medal finish at the UIL 4A State Marching Contest.
Mr. Garrison also brings extensive Drum Corps International performance experience, having marched with Guardians in 2019, Blue Stars in 2023, and Bluecoats in 2024 and 2025. During his time with Bluecoats, the corps earned multiple caption awards, including Best Brass in 2024, Best Visual in 2024 and 2025, Best General Effect in 2024 and 2025, and the 2024 DCI World Championship.
We are excited for the next chapter of the Seven Lakes Band and thrilled to have Mr. Garrison joining us on this journey!
